Boolean algebra. States are important concept for construction of digital systems. Syncronous sequential circuits are introduced as a way to realise the behaviour of the state transition graphs.
Digital components: Decoder, memory, AD- and DA-converters, processors, parallel port, serialport and programmable components.
During the main part of the course the students design, develop, build, debug, and document a system of their own choice. A catalogue of suggested projects is available. At the beginning of the course lectures are given in order to support the project activities. Each group of two gets their own lab desk with all the necessary instruments and tools that they can use throughout the course. During office hours supervisors are available for advice and troubleshooting.
